Eagles RB Howard ruled out vs. Dolphins


Philadelphia Eagles running back Jordan Howard has been ruled out for Sunday’s road game against the Miami Dolphins, the team announced.

Howard has been nursing a shoulder injury since rushing for 82 yards and a touchdown against his former team in the Eagles’ 22-14 victory over the Chicago Bears on Nov. 3.

The 25-year-old leads the team in carries (119), rushing yards (525) and rushing touchdowns (six).

Rookie Miles Sanders has shouldered the load in the two-game absence of Howard, totaling 23 carries for 101 yards.

Also on Saturday, the Eagles (5-6) promoted Josh Perkins from the practice squad with fellow tight end Zach Ertz nursing a hamstring injury. Ertz, who was limited in practice on Friday, is listed as questionable to face the Dolphins (2-9).

Philadelphia also activated cornerback Cre’Von LeBlanc from injured reserve and waived defensive tackle Albert Huggins.

LeBlanc sustained a foot injury on the first day of training camp in July.
